Dispose Waste Illegally, Go To Jail-LASG

The Lagos State Government has declared that any person arrested for the illegal disposal of waste will either serve a three-month jail term or pay a fine of N250,000.

Plan to enforce the penalty for the illegal disposal of waste in the state was disclosed by the Commissioner for Environment and Water Resources, Tokunbo Wahab, in a post on his X handle on Wednesday, June 4.

“During the Lagos State Ministry of the Environment and Water Resources Media Briefing yesterday, we made it clear that Lagos will no longer tolerate deliberate environmental abuse.

“From July 1, full enforcement of the ban on Single Use Plastics. Offenders who dump refuse illegally, litter the streets, or deface our environment will face stiff penalties, up to ₦250,000 fine or 3 months in jail,” he wrote.

Wahab mentioned that the government has arrested over 3,000 offenders, warning that anyone caught dumping refuse illegally or littering the environment would be dealt with in line with the provisions under the state sanitation and environmental law.

He further stressed that the law on cart pushers and public defecation still stands, adding that “illegal street trading would not be tolerated.”

He urged Lagos residents to celebrate the coming Sallah with cleanliness and responsibility, while stressing the importance of healthy waste disposal in the Lagos metropolis.

“Bag your waste, don’t dump in drains or medians, and hand over refuse to your assigned PSP operator,” Wahab said.
